Lito Adiwang stops Mattheis in 23 seconds at ONE Friday Fights 34


ONE Championship Lito Adiwang MMA

Hard-hitting strawweight mixed martial artist Lito Adiwang showed no signs of ring rust following a 23-second stoppage over Adrian Mattheis on the undercard of ONE Friday Fights 34 this Friday evening at Lumpinee Boxing Stadium in Bangkok, Thailand.

Adiwang, who is coming off an 18-month layoff because of an injury, needed to land just one right hand on the chin to drop his foe in the opening seconds of the fight. Known for his relentless aggression, Adiwang followed up with a barrage of unanswered punches which prompted the referee to halt the contest.

The quick technical knockout victory improved Adiwang’s professional record to 14-5 while Mattheis dropped to 11-7.

Adiwang last fought in ONE: X back in March of 2022, when he was injured in a loss to Jeremy Miado.
